Chain link fence installation involves setting up durable, metal fencing that provides a secure boundary for residential properties. This service typically includes measuring the area, preparing the ground, and securely anchoring the fence posts before attaching the chain link mesh. The process ensures a sturdy and long-lasting barrier that can be customized in height and gauge to meet specific needs. Many local contractors also offer options for gates and access points, making it easy to enter and exit the enclosed space.

This type of fencing helps address a variety of common problems faced by homeowners. It can effectively keep pets and children safely within the yard while preventing unwanted intruders or wildlife from entering. Chain link fences are also useful for defining property lines clearly, reducing disputes with neighbors. Additionally, they can serve as a barrier for pools, gardens, or outdoor storage areas, helping to maintain privacy and safety without obstructing views.

Properties that frequently use chain link fencing include residential homes, especially those with children or pets, as well as small commercial properties. It is a popular choice for securing backyard spaces, sports courts, and playgrounds. Rural properties often utilize chain link fences to contain livestock or protect crops from wildlife. Its versatility makes it suitable for both large and small properties, providing a practical solution for property owners seeking a reliable and cost-effective fencing option.

The overview below groups typical Chain Link Fence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- for quick fixes like replacing sections or repairing damaged fencing,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ine repairs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age and fencing material.

Standard Installation - installing a new chain link fence for a typical residential yard usually costs between $1,500 and $3,000. Most projects in this category are completed within this range, with fewer reaching higher costs for added features or larger areas.

Full Fence Replacement - replacing an existing fence or upgrading to a higher security option can range from $3,000 to $5,000 or more. Larger or more complex projects tend to push into the higher end of this spectrum.

Custom or Commercial Projects - custom-designed or commercial chain link fences often start around $5,000 and can exceed $10,000 depending on size, specifications, and site conditions. These projects are less common and typically fall into the higher cost brackets.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ing a chain link fence? Chain link fences provide durable, secure boundaries suitable for residential, commercial, and industrial properties, offering visibility and low maintenance requirements.

What types of properties are suitable for chain link fence installation? Chain link fences can be installed on a variety of properties, including yards, sports fields, industrial sites, and commercial premises, depending on security and boundary needs.

How do local contractors prepare for chain link fence installation? Contractors typically assess the property, determine the appropriate fence height and gauge, and prepare the ground to ensure a stable and long-lasting installation.

What materials are commonly used for chain link fences? The most common materials include galvanized steel or vinyl-coated steel, which resist rust and require minimal upkeep over time.
